dc.description.abstract Industries are essential assets of an economy. Industrial machines such as rotors, motors, pumps etc. are building blocks of an industry. The maintenance of these bodies is important to keep them in working state. Many maintenance techniques are available for machine monitoring, but most of them include corrective maintenance, routine maintenance, and emergency maintenance. These techniques are not efficient enough in terms of being cost effective, time saving, and prolonging machines life expectancy. The world is moving towards new technology based on AI models. Such models are being used, in order to automate the industrial sector as well. One such innovative technology is AI based, predictive machine maintenance. Machine learning can be used to always monitor industrial machines via anomaly detection. It works on data acquired from machines, which can be vibrational data, sound data and so on. This innovation is new and is helping the industrial sector in becoming more productive and efficient. en_US
